FE08 OPS is a 2008 Toyota Avensis in Silver with a 1,794c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 20 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 70%.

Across all 2008 Toyota Avensis models, the average MOT pass rate is 75.2% with a typical mileage of 88,180 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.

The most common reason a Toyota Avensis f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 106,316 recorded failures. If you're considering buying FE08 OPS,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Toyota Avensis typically stays on UK roads for around 28 years. At 18 years old, this Toyota Avensis is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
